vacation rental description
Relax and unwind on the deck by the babbling creek or sit by the fire of this 2/2 high-end rustic-elegant condo. The bedrooms and one bath are upstairs, full kitchen, dining and living are downstairs. You are midway between the quaint town of Jackson and the wilds of Grand Teton National Park. Located just five minutes south of the airport, the Snake River is walking distance. Teton views out front, a thicket of willows and cottonwoods along the creek out back. And just beyond is the Jackson Hole Golf and Tennis resort.
Children's play area and in the front lawn.
Custom dining table seats ten. Breakfast bar seats 2.
Frequent wildlife sightings.
Egyptian cotton towels and 400 thread count sheets.
